Baguio City, Philippines - Sophos, a world leader in anti-virus
protection for businesses, announced today that it is now marketing
its solutions in Northern Luzon, Philippines, with the appointment
of Bitstop Inc as its business partner in the region. This will
expand Sophos's sales network in the country and provide businesses
with reliable anti-virus solutions, protecting networks against
computer viruses, worms and Trojans.
The IT market in the Philippines is continuing to grow steadily.
According to the Department of Trade and Industry, the first
quarter of this year's investments in IT and IT-enabled services
accounted for 15 per cent of total foreign capital to enter the
country.

Bitstop Inc. was first established in 1989, selling computer
accessories and systems to corporate clients. Since 1990, Bitstop
has also offered high-quality computer solutions and services to
all businesses. As the only Microsoft Certified Partner and Cisco
Premier Partner in Northern Luzon, the company offers design,
implementation products into client systems as well as providing IT
consultancy to educational institutions.

Bitstop presently has a team of 40 experienced staff
implementing a range of telecommunications, internet and IT
services to enterprises. It is the only Windows Media Service
Provider in the Philippines to offer webcasting. Bitstop offers
services to businesses in Dagupan City, Baguio, La Union, Ilocos
Sur and Ilocos Norte. It is also an authorized reseller of the
following companies: Intel, HP, Epson, and IBM, Autodesk, Borland,
Lotus, Adobe, Novell and MYOB. Its customer-base represent a
variety of industries, from food and beverage, technology to power
companies. They include San Miguel Corp, Texas Instruments, San
Roque Power Corp, Mirant Sual and Tarlac Electric Corp.
